General Biomedical Waste Management: Importance and Best Practices

What is General Biomedical Waste?

Biomedical waste, also known as healthcare waste, is a type of hazardous waste generated by healthcare facilities, medical research institutions, and other healthcare-related activities. This type of waste can pose a significant risk to human health and the environment if not managed properly. General biomedical waste specifically refers to waste generated from non-infectious, non-pathological, and non-toxic sources, such as disposables, packaging, and office supplies.

Why Is General Biomedical Waste Management Important?

Effective management of general biomedical waste is crucial for several reasons:

  • Environmental Protection: General biomedical waste, if not disposed of properly, can pollute soil, water, and air, potentially harming the environment and human health.
  • Health Risks: Improper disposal of biomedical waste can spread infectious diseases and harmful chemicals, posing a threat to human health.
  • Regulatory Compliance: Failure to comply with regulatory requirements can result in fines, penalties, and reputational damage.

Best Practices for General Biomedical Waste Management

To ensure the safe and responsible handling, transportation, and disposal of general biomedical waste, follow these best practices:

Source Segregation

  • Identify and segregate general biomedical waste at the source, to minimize contamination and segregation errors.
  • Use color-coded bins or labels to distinguish general biomedical waste from other types of waste.

Proper Storage and Handling

  • Store general biomedical waste in a secure, clean, and dry area, segregated from other types of waste.
  • Use covered containers or bins with tight-fitting lids to prevent contents from spilling or blowing away.
  • Transport general biomedical waste in covered vehicles or containers to prevent exposure to the environment.

Disposal Options

  • Choose an appropriate waste disposal option that is available in your area, such as:

    • Incineration (heat treatment or thermal processing)
    • Landfill disposal (if the waste is non-infectious and non-pathological)
    • Recycling or reuse (if the waste is recyclable or can be reused)

Monitoring and Auditing

  • Regularly monitor and audit general biomedical waste management practices to ensure compliance with regulatory requirements and best practices.
  • Track waste generation, storage, and disposal to identify areas for improvement and optimize processes.

Employee Training and Education

  • Provide regular training and education to healthcare staff, waste handlers, and other personnel involved in general biomedical waste management.
  • Ensure they understand the importance of proper handling, storage, and disposal of general biomedical waste.

By implementing these best practices, healthcare facilities and organizations can ensure the safe and responsible management of general biomedical waste, protecting both human health and the environment.
